Money for live music
An Ararat organisation that promotes live music in the rural city will have $13,785 in Federal Government money to help run a monthly music program.
Ararat Live is among organisations to share in more than $2.5-million as part of the third round of a Live Music Australia funding program.
Member for Wannon Dan Tehan said the funding would provide ‘much-needed’ support for local live music to rebuild.
